About San Marco

San Marco is probably the most well-known of Venice’s main districts, and the most popular among tourists. It’s packed with monuments – it has spectacular palaces and churches, and consistently beautiful Gothic and Renaissance architecture. The central square is, unsurprisingly, an important tourist hub. See an opera at Teatro la Fenice

See an opera at Teatro la Fenice

Teatro la Fenice's name translates to 'Phoenix Theatre', a name it earned by being burned down twice. Remember to book in advance – most shows sell out.

Photograph the view from the bridge

Photograph the view from the bridge

Ponte dell'Accademia is the southernmost of the four bridges of Venice that cross the Canal Grande, and it offers the best view of the water.
